Nacee electrifies NDC’s final rally with mega performance

Reagan Mends by Reagan Mends
December 5, 2024
Reading Time: 2 mins read
ShareTweetShare

Popular gospel musician Nana Osei, widely known as Nacee, performed at the final rally of the opposition National Democratic Congress (NDC) ahead of the December 7 elections.

The rally which took place at the Zurak Park in Madina on Thursday, December 5 featured Nacee performing some of his hit songs to the delight of the crowd.

Tagged as one of the musicians with the Midas Touch for political campaign songs, Nacee has written and produced songs for the NDC on a number of occasions.

He is well known for composing songs such as ‘E Dey Be’, ‘Onaapo’, ‘Mahama Okada’ and the NDC victory song. Ahead of the 2024 December 7 polls, the iconic gospel musician has composed songs such as ’24hr Economy and ‘Kwen Kwen’ for the opposition NDC.

The peak of his magnificent performance was when he performed ‘Kwen Kwen’. Even after the performance ended, the crowd continued singing the song’s chorus for several minutes.

Nacee is not the only creative arts person who has declared support for the National Democratic Congress ahead of the December 7, 2024 election.

Big Akwes, Christiana Awuni, Mercy Asiedu, Jack Alolome, and Kofi Okyere Darko are among some of the people in the entertainment fraternity who have publicly endorsed the NDC.
